package jdk.vm.ci.hotspot;
import jdk.vm.ci.code.CallingConvention;
import jdk.vm.ci.code.CallingConvention.Type;
public enum HotSpotCallingConventionType implements CallingConvention.Type {
/**
* A request for the outgoing argument locations at a call site to Java code.
*/
JavaCall(true),
/**
* A request for the incoming argument locations.
*/
JavaCallee(false),
/**
* A request for the outgoing argument locations at a call site to external native code that
* complies with the platform ABI.
*/
NativeCall(true);
/**
* Determines if this is a request for the outgoing argument locations at a call site.
*/
public final boolean out;
public static final Type[] VALUES = values();
HotSpotCallingConventionType(boolean out) {
this.out = out;
}
}
